技术标签: vba 服务器上删除文件夹
可以通过api函数来取得文件夹的位置,再进行删除.
Declare Function SHBrowseForFolder Lib "SHELL32.DLL" (lpBrowseInfo As BROWSEINFO) As Long
Declare Function SHGetPathFromIDList Lib "SHELL32.DLL" (ByVal pidl As Long, ByVal pszPath As String) As Long
Public choice As String
Public Type BROWSEINFO
hOwner As Long
pidlRoot As Long
pszDisplayName As String
lpszTitle As String
ulFlags As Long
lpfn As Long
lParam As Long
iImage As Long
End Type
Function GetDirectory(Optional message) As String
Dim bInfo As BROWSEINFO
Dim path As String
Dim r As Long, x As Long, pos As Integer
bInfo.pidlRoot = 0
bInfo.lpszTitle = message
bInfo.ulFlags = &H1
x = SHBrowseForFolder(bInfo)
path = Space$(256)
r = SHGetPathFromIDList(ByVal x, ByVal path)
If r Then
pos = InStr(path, Chr(0))
GetDirectory = Left(path, pos - 1)
Else
GetDirectory = ""
End If
End Function
就可以通过GetDirectory来弹出对话框来选择文件夹,再进行删除了.
from PyQt5.QtWidgets import QApplicationimport sysif __name__ == "__main__": app = QApplication(sys.argv) screen=QApplication.primaryScreen() pix=screen.grabWindow(QApplication.desktop...
实验名称奶制品的生产与销售班级学号姓名实验地点完成日期成绩(一)实验目的与要求目的:建立数学模型来解决企业在无深加工和可深加工的情况下生产与销售最优的计划方案。要求:1)学习掌握决策变量、约束条件并能运用;2)建立模型解决实际优化问题;3)会用数学软件求解,对结果进行分析。(二)实验内容一奶加工厂用牛奶生产A1,A2两种奶制品,1桶牛奶可以在甲设备上用12小时生产成3公斤A1,或者在乙设备上用8小...
水题一道,要注意两点:1、题目中分配方式没有说明清楚2、浮点数下取整的时候要注意,比如4.9999999其实应该是5#include #include using namespace std;int main(){ long double n,arr[107],sum=0,cnt=0,mark[107]={0},sum2=0; cin>>n;
文章目录[隐藏] Qt xlsx 库使用前言Qt xlsx 库写入单元格样式方法Qt xlsx 库使用简单例子Qt xlsx 库使用简单例子最终效果 Qt xlsx 库使用前言因为我对 xls 格式不做兼容要求,所以选取了此库。具体需要实现的功能,写入 Excel 样式。Qt xlsx 库写入单元格样式方法/*单元格边框样式*/format.setBorderColor(QColo..._qxlsx 填背景色
在Python的class中有一些函数往往具有特殊的意义。__init__()和__call__()就是class很有用的两类特殊的函数。__init__()在Python中,__init__()函数的意义等同于类的构造器(同理,__del__()等同于类的析构函数)。因此,__init__()方法的作用是创建一个类的实例。__call__()Python中的函数是一级对象。这意味着P...___call__意义
问题复现场景在mac或windows 下执行如下命令:adb shell am start -a android.intent.action.VIEW -d "https://xxx?action=tab&tabname=offer"发现应用在接收到intent后,intent中的参数变为“https://xxx?action=tab”。问题原因adb shell相当于是在li...
A central achievement of classical linear algebra is a thorough examination of the problem of solving systems of linear equations,but there is an elementary problem that has to do with sparse soluti
一、树结构二、树查找节点实现方法本文提供三种实现方式。为了做成通用方法,传入两个参数:tree(树)和func(函数,用于传入判断函数)。1、递归实现2、while循环实现3、for循环实现三、具体案例通过上述的树结构以及查找节点实现方法,随便选一种方法调用实现以下案例(非常简单)。1、树结构查找第一个无叶子节点并返回2、树结构查找指定节点并返回查找name值为“节点1-2”的节点_js树形结构查找节点
1 先查看是否已经安装了svnsvn --version如果没有安装svn则:ubuntu@ip-172-31-29-46:~$ svn --versionThe program 'svn' is currently not installed. You can install it by typing:sudo apt-get install subversion如果已经安装svn则提示svn版本号:ubuntu@ip-172-31-29-46:~$ svn --versio
在上一篇文章中主要写了关于爬虫过程的分析,下面是代码的实现,完整代码在:https://github.com/pythonsite/spideritems中的代码主要是我们要爬取的字段的定义class UserItem(scrapy.Item): id = Field() name = Field() account_status = Field() ..._scrapy爬取知乎存储到mysql
DECIMAL(M, D) 例 如:salary DECIMAL(5,2) 在这个例子中,5 (精度(precision)) 代表重要的十进制数字的数目,2 (数据范围(scale)) 代表在小数点后的数字位数。在这种情况下,因此,salary 列可以存储的范围是从 -999.99 到 999.99。(即M代表总位数,D代表小DECIMAL(M, D)例 如:salary DECIMAL(5,2)..._numeric_scale
------>文本查找:grep、egrep、fgrep-->文件查找:locate:非实时、模糊匹配查找,查找是根据全系统文件数据库进行的,速度比较快。#手动生成数据库updatedb,需要较长时间find:实时查找,精确查找,支持众多查找标准,遍历指定目录中的所有文件完成查找,速度慢。find [查找路径] [查找标准] [查找到以后的处理动作]查找路径默